Courts; to further provide for the election of justices of the Supreme Court and judges of the appellate courts

AI Summary

This bill, effective January 1, 2027, and contingent on a constitutional amendment, modifies how justices of the Supreme Court and judges of the Court of Criminal Appeals and Court of Civil Appeals are elected in Alabama. It shifts from statewide elections for most positions to district-based elections, with specific districts assigned to different judicial "places" (positions) on these courts, and establishes new election timelines for these district-based positions, including the Chief Justice and presiding judges of the appellate courts being elected statewide. The bill also clarifies that these changes do not affect how vacancies are filled before a term ends and repeals existing laws regarding presiding judges and residency requirements for judges.
